Finding the Best Philosophy Graduate Certificate School for You

In 2020-2021, 465 degrees and certificates were awarded to philosophy students who went to a Massachusetts college or university. This makes it the #72 most popular major in the state.

The following schools top our list of the Most Popular Philosophy Graduate Certificate Colleges.

#1

Harvard University

Cambridge, MA

Our analysis found Harvard University to be the most popular school for philosophy students who want to pursue a graduate certificate in Massachusetts. Harvard is a fairly large private not-for-profit school located in the medium-sized city of Cambridge.

About 56% of the students majoring in philosophy at the school are women while 44% are male.
